Declare yourself the Lord of… basically whatever you want in this fast-paced party game – just make sure the Overlord approves! Whether you are the Lord of Hairstyles; Lord of Barnyard Animal Noises; Lord of Body Parts; or the Lord of Things that Come in Pairs, be prepared to intimidate, distract, and out-think your opponents to call out something in their category before they call out something in yours. One player is randomly selected as the Overlord for the first round – this role then rotates each round. All players declare themselves the Lord of some category (such as Lord of Party Games; Internet Slang Acronyms; or Countries in South America; Currencies; etc.), and the Overlord can either approve or deny Lordships, ensuring a reasonable familiarity with the topic among all players. Each player has a stack of wooden Thing Tokens and a dice in front of them. One person rolls their dice at a time, and when two dice match, those Lords are in a duel. To win a duel, you have to take something from the other Lord s category before they take something from yours by being the first to say, I shall have your ________________; and naming something from your opponent s category. The Overlord is responsible for settling any disputes and breaking ties. The winning Lord takes the Thing Token at the top of their opponent s stack, adding it to their point line. The winning Lord then rolls their dice, and play continues. The end-game battle for bonus points is triggered when any player reaches 15 points, and players grab for the bonus stars in the center of the table. Points are tallied and a new round begins. Play as many rounds as your elevated blood pressure can handle. The player with the most points at the end wins. -description from designer
